Cloudflare 1.1.1.1 for Families
Free DNS resolver from Cloudflare that blocks malware and adult content at the network level. Change two numbers in your router settings and every device on your home Wi-Fi is protected — no apps or subscriptions required. Also available through ISP partnerships for automatic family-safe browsing.

Gertrude
Gertrude is an open-source family internet-safety suite for Mac, iPhone, and iPad built by a Christian homeschool dad. It defaults to blocking everything until a parent or accountability partner unlocks it, and includes Mac screenshot and keystroke monitoring, iOS Screen Time loophole blocking, a PIN-protected podcast app, and a parent-curated Apple Music player.

Clearplay
Clearplay is a Chrome extension for Windows and Mac computers that skips or mutes violence, language, and sexual content in real time on Amazon, Apple TV, Disney+, HBO Max, and Netflix. Filtering requires ad-free subscription tiers — including a paid ad-free add-on for Amazon Prime — and is designed and supported for use in the United States only. Founded in 1998 by brothers Matt and Lee Jarman, Clearplay helped pass the Family Movie Act of 2005 and states it will not build phone, smart-TV, or streaming-box apps because those environments would require an unauthorized copy of the stream.
